Orange-Red Trumpet Flower is a fast-growing, sun-loving ornamental plant prized for its large clusters of vibrant, trumpet-shaped flowers. Often utilized as a striking landscape accent, hedge, or container specimen, this plant features bright green pinnate foliage with serrated leaflets. Its showy blooms naturally draw in a wealth of pollinators, including hummingbirds, butterflies, and bees.

 

Botanical Name  

Tecoma stans


Also Known As  

Esperanza | Trumpetbush | Orange-Red Bells | Orange-Red Bignonia | Orange-Red Elder | Orange-Red Trumpetbush | Orange-Red Trumpetflower | 橙红钟花 | 金钟花
